When bumblebees go to sleep / words by Claire Wrenn Bobrow ; pictures by Natalia Vasilica.

Summary:

A lullaby-like board book about Bumble, a bee who's searching for the perfect flower to cuddle up in for bedtime. In this rhyming bedtime board book. fly along with a bee named Bumble who's seeking the perfect posy to fall asleep inside of. What other animals will he meet on his search? What kinds of flowers will the other bees tuck into for the night?
